Site Cleaning in Houston, TX

Site cleaning services encompass a range of professional cleaning solutions tailored to maintain the appearance and safety of residential properties. These services typically include exterior cleaning of driveways, sidewalks, patios, and decks, as well as cleaning of outdoor structures such as fences and retaining walls. Property owners often request site cleaning to prepare for special events, improve curb appeal, or ensure safety by removing debris, dirt, and stains from various surfaces. It is helpful for homeowners to specify the scope of cleaning needed, the types of surfaces involved, and any particular concerns or areas requiring special attention before requesting service.

Before scheduling site cleaning, property owners should consider the size and condition of the area, the type of materials involved, and any existing restrictions or preferences for cleaning methods. Clarifying whether power washing, surface scrubbing, or other techniques are preferred can help ensure the service meets expectations. Additionally, understanding if there are specific environmental or surface sensitivities can assist in selecting the most appropriate cleaning approach. Proper communication about these details can contribute to a smooth process and satisfactory results.

Project Types

Common Site Cleaning Jobs

Exterior Surface Cleaning - removes dirt, grime, and stains from siding, decks, and patios.

Window and Glass Cleaning - enhances visibility and appearance by thoroughly cleaning windows and glass surfaces.

Gutter and Downspout Clearing - prevents water damage by removing debris from gutters and downspouts.

Pressure Washing - restores the look of driveways, walkways, and building exteriors with high-pressure cleaning.

Roof Cleaning - eliminates moss, algae, and debris to maintain roof integrity and curb appeal.

Interior Floor and Surface Cleaning - deep cleans floors, tiles, and surfaces for a fresh, spotless home environment.

FAQ

Site Cleaning Questions

What types of properties can benefit from site cleaning? Site cleaning services are suitable for residential, commercial, and industrial properties needing debris removal, surface cleaning, or general tidying.

What surfaces are typically cleaned during site cleaning? Common surfaces include driveways, sidewalks, parking lots, building exteriors, and outdoor work areas.

Are hazardous materials included in site cleaning? Hazardous materials are generally handled separately; standard site cleaning focuses on debris, dirt, and surface grime.

What projects often require site cleaning services? Projects like construction site cleanup, post-event tidying, or property maintenance often involve site cleaning to restore cleanliness and safety.
